However browsing the globe of lithium batteries can be confusing. Just how much power does a battery hold? Just how do amp hours (Ah) relate to watt hours (Wh)? Luckily, the conversion is straightforward: Ah = Wh/ V (volts). This useful formula lets you calculate the energy capacity of a battery utilizing an on the internet lithium battery calculator. Batteries don't always release uniformly. Lithium battery pack harmonizing, based upon the equalization concept, guarantees all the cells in a pack go to the exact same voltage, maximizing their life-span and stopping overcharging.
